     Subject of Possible Rule Making: WAC 180-16-195 Annual reporting and review process.

     Statutes Authorizing the Agency to Adopt Rules on this Subject: RCW 28A.150.220(4).

     Reasons Why Rules on this Subject may be Needed and What They Might Accomplish: Proposed revision to WAC 180-16-195 Annual reporting and review process, in order to improve efficiency and streamline compliance requirements. The proposed revisions would change the signature requirements, change the submission date, and require school districts to submit compliance forms electronically rather than mailing in paper forms.

     Other Federal and State Agencies that Regulate this Subject and the Process Coordinating the Rule with These Agencies: The state board of education ensures school districts' compliance with basic education requirements. Once compliance has been ensured, the state board of education certifies to the superintendent of public instruction that all districts are in compliance. Due to the coordinated work of the two agencies with this program, the state board of education will work closely with the office of superintendent of public instruction on the proposed rule revision.

     Process for Developing New Rule: The state board of education will hold a public hearing as required by chapter 34.05 RCW soliciting input from stakeholders and other members of the public.
